First Palm Bay Red Light Camera Activated

Posted: 8:32 am EST November 19, 2009

Drivers in Palm Bay should be aware of a new red light camera that is up and running Thursday morning.

City officials have installed a red light camera at the intersection of Malabar Road and Emerson Drive and it went online Wednesday.

For the next 90 days drivers photographed running the light will only get a warning. After that, the fine is $125.00.

Cameras at two other test sites in Palm Bay have not yet been activated.
